    The Tampa Bay Buccaneers (2-0) host the Green Bay Packers (1-1) at Raymond James Stadium on Sunday, September 25, 2022.

    The Packers are underdogs, but by less than a field goal (+2.5), versus the Buccaneers (with an over/under of 41 points).

    Betting Insights for Buccaneers

    • The Buccaneers have covered every spread they have faced this season (2-0-0).
    • When they have played as at least 2.5-point favorites this season, the Buccaneers are 2-0 against the spread.
    • None of the Buccaneers’ two games with a set total this season have hit the over.

    Stats & Insights for Buccaneers

    • Defensively, the Buccaneers have been a top-five unit, ranking fifth-best by surrendering just 276 yards per game. They rank 25th on offense (303.5 yards per game).
    • The Buccaneers sport the 20th-ranked offense this year (19.5 points per game), and they’ve been more effective defensively, ranking best with just 6.5 points allowed per game.
    • On offense, the Buccaneers rank 24th in the NFL with 191.5 passing yards per game. Meanwhile, they rank eighth in passing yards allowed per contest (189.5).
    • Offensively, the Buccaneers rank 15th in the NFL with 112 rushing yards per game. Meanwhile, they rank ninth in rushing yards allowed per contest (86.5).
    • The Buccaneers rank 22nd in third-down percentage this season (32.3%), but they’ve been shining on defense, ranking third-best in the NFL with a 25% third-down percentage allowed.
    • The Buccaneers have the fourth-best defense in the NFL in terms of yards per play allowed (4.7), while their offense is ranked 27th, picking up 4.9 per play.
    • The Buccaneers have the second-best turnover margin in the league at +4, forcing six turnovers (second in NFL) while turning it over two times (12th in NFL).

    Betting Insights for Packers

    • The Packers have covered the spread once in two opportunities this season.
    • The Packers have not gone over a point total in two games with a set over/under.

    Stats & Insights for Packers

    • From an offensive standpoint, the Packers are accumulating 376 total yards per game (12th-ranked). They rank 10th in the NFL on the other side of the ball (311.5 total yards surrendered per game).
    • The Packers are compiling 17 points per game on offense this season (25th-ranked). Meanwhile, they are surrendering 16.5 points per game (seventh-ranked) on defense.
    • The Packers have been thriving on pass defense, allowing just 158.5 passing yards per contest (fourth-best). Offensively, they rank 21st in the NFL by racking up 219 passing yards per game.
    • With 157 rushing yards per game on offense, the Packers rank sixth in the NFL. On defense they rank 26th, allowing 153 rushing yards per game.
    • The Packers’ defense has been excelling on third down, allowing a 25% third-down conversion percentage (third-best). Offensively, they rank 11th in the NFL with a 44.4% third-down rate.
    • In terms of yards per play, the Packers rank seventh in the NFL (6.4) and 27th on the other side of the ball (6.4 yards allowed per play).
    • The Packers own a -2 turnover margin this season, which ranks 23rd in the NFL.
